On 7/31/2026 4:34 AM, Ackerley Tng wrote: > I think another way to phrase this is that if we don't make this change, > say, on the foo architecture where there's no CoCo and no private mem > support, kvm_supported_mem_attributes() would return true for the !kvm > case, which is over-reporting. Under the condition that the foo architecture enables CONFIG_KVM_VM_MEMORY_ATTRIBUTES. > How about this, replacing the entire changelog paragraph above: > > Explicitly guard reporting support for KVM_MEMORY_ATTRIBUTE_PRIVATE > based on kvm_arch_has_private_mem being #defined. This improves > reporting accuracy by not reporting support for > KVM_MEMORY_ATTRIBUTE_PRIVATE when kvm_supported_mem_attributes() is > called with kvm == NULL. It doesn't help for the case where kvm == NULL, but help for the case where CONFIG_KVM_VM_MEMORY_ATTRIBUTES is defined but kvm_arch_has_private_mem not. sorry for being picky. I think we can say This improves the reporting accuracy by avoiding the case where KVM_MEMORY_ATTRIBUTE_PRIVATE is reported when kvm == null even without kvm_arch_has_private_mem being #defined. > Give architectures full control over overriding the default definition > of kvm_arch_has_private_mem() by removing the coupling with > CONFIG_KVM_VM_MEMORY_ATTRIBUTES. > > In a later patch, kvm_arch_has_private_mem() will be defined based on > whether architectural features are compiled in, and made orthogonal to > CONFIG_KVM_VM_MEMORY_ATTRIBUTES.
